Acocks Green station provides several facilities to ensure a smooth transit experience. The ticket office operates from early morning until late afternoon on weekdays and Saturdays, with the option to collect tickets purchased online using the ticket machine. Unfortunately, the station lacks accessible ticket machines, but staff assistance is available during selected hours to help customers. The station also features informational departure screens and audible announcements to keep passengers informed.
Security is a priority, with CCTV operations in place. Luggage storage is not available, so travelers are advised to keep their belongings close. The station adheres to the Secure Station Scheme, ensuring a safe environment for commuters.
Acocks Green is a category 'A' step-free access station, meaning you'll find it user-friendly, allowing easy navigation to all platforms. However, while there are no ramps for train access, conductors are available to assist if needed. There are no toilet facilities on site, nor wheelchair availability, but seating areas are abundant, providing some comfort.
The car park, operated by Transport for West Midlands, maintains over 130 spaces, including six accessible slots. It's a 24/7 open facility with CCTV surveillance, and importantly, it's free! Bicycle storage is also an option, offering stands, lockers, and CCTV for security purposes.
For those venturing beyond the tracks, Acocks Green presents diverse onward travel connections. Rail replacement services are conveniently located next to the station. Taxis can be arranged through Premier Radio Taxi by calling 0121 604 4000. Detailed information for planning bus journeys is available online, allowing passengers an easy transition from rail to road.

Situated in Derbyshire, this station serves as an integral part of the local and national rail network, and is managed by East Midlands Railway.
Derby Train Station is well-equipped to handle a variety of passenger needs. The ticket office operates with extensive hours, from early morning at 04:55 until late at night at 22:45 during the week, with slightly adjusted hours on the weekend. For those who prefer digital solutions, ticket machines are available and include facilities for collecting online purchases. Accessibility is a focus here, with step-free access across the entire station, supported by lifts and tactile paving.
This station has a notable commitment to customer assistance and safety. Staff are readily available to help, and several help points are dotted around for immediate inquiries. While there are no luggage storage facilities, the lost property office at Nottingham offers a robust service for misplaced items. Safety is enhanced with CCTV covering both the station and car park areas.
For seamless transitions to other modes of transportation, Derby Train Station offers several options. A taxi rank can be found on the station forecourt for quick, convenient transfers. The KinchBus's "Skylink" service operates a 24-hour schedule connecting passengers directly to East Midlands Airport, ensuring easy access to international travel.
Bus services are also comprehensively covered, with information readily available and even in a printable format for the organized traveler. For those moments when regular service is disrupted, rail replacement services can be accessed from the Pride Park exit, ensuring continuity of travel.
Derby is strategically positioned, allowing considerable flexibility in travel with direct routes to major cities. You can quickly journey to London St Pancras International for a day in the capital or head to Sheffield for some northern charm. If you're looking to explore the dynamics of Leicester, the trains are fast and frequent, as are the services to Birmingham New Street and Nottingham.
For daily commuters and travelers with bicycles, Derby Station provides 204 sheltered bike spaces equipped with CCTV for peace of mind. The car park runs 24 hours with a range of tickets catering to short and long stays, making it convenient for all types of travelers. Refreshment facilities at the station ensure you are fueled and ready for your journey, and while there's no public Wi-Fi, the spacious waiting areas come with comfortable seating and heating.
